es java opts配置优化,Elastic中的elasticsearch文件的配置选项

注意:和 Elastic的elasticsearch.yml配置 的区别,该配置文件是/etc/sysconfig/elasticsearch

# Elasticsearch的安装目录

ES_HOME=/usr/share/elasticsearch

# Elasticsearch Java path,Java的安装目录

JAVA_HOME=/usr/java/jdk1.8.0_11

# elasticsearch.yml的目录

CONF_DIR=/etc/elasticsearch

# Elasticsearch的数据存放目录,在elasticsearch.yml中也可以定义

DATA_DIR=/var/lib/elasticsearch

# Elasticsearch logs directory

LOG_DIR=/var/log/elasticsearch

# Elasticsearch PID directory

PID_DIR=/var/run/elasticsearch

# Additional Java OPTS

#ES_JAVA_OPTS=

#注意JAVA_OPTS的区别,AVA_OPTS大多数时候对整个机器环境起作用,

#所以最好是保留默认的JAVA_OPTS,最好用ES_JAVA_OPTS环境变量设置

#来作为JAVA_OPTS参数

#ES_JAVA_OPTS=””

#设置ES的内存堆有三种办法

#1、通过ES_HEAP_SIZE来设置min、max,此时两个值相等[推荐]

#2、通过ES_MIN_MEM和ES_MAX_MEM直接设置

#3、使用ES_JAVA_OPTS来设置,ES_JAVA_OPTS=”-Xms=512M”,ES_JAVA_OPTS=”-Xmx=512M”

#注意:如果值被同时设置时,优先级方法3 >  方法1 > 方法2

#ES_HEAP_SIZE=512M

ES_JAVA_OPTS=”-Xmx128M -Xms128M -Xss128k”

################################

# Elasticsearch service

################################

ES_USER=elasticsearch

ES_GROUP=elasticsearch

# The number of seconds to wait before checking if Elasticsearch started successfully as a daemon process

ES_STARTUP_SLEEP_TIME=5

################################

# System properties

################################

#最大打开的文件描述符数

MAX_OPEN_FILES=65536

#设置该值为unlimited ,在elasticsearch.yml中设置bootstrap.mlockall: true

#MAX_LOCKED_MEMORY=unlimited

MAX_MAP_COUNT=262144

  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值